CALGARY -- Stuart Skinner believes the second heartbreak will be easier to get over than the first.

It’s been two months since the Edmonton Oilers lost again to the Florida Panthers in the Stanley Cup Final, but the 26-year-old goalie feels it will be easier to turn the page when training camp begins in September.
